Mr. Jaweri decided to walk down the escalator on the station. He found that if he walks down 26 steps, he requires 30 seconds to reach the bottom. However, if he steps down 34 stairs he would only require 18 seconds to get to the bottom. If the time is measured from the moment the top step begins to descend to the time he steps off the last step at the bottom, find out the height of the stair way in steps?

A solid cube of 4 inches has been painted red, green and black on the pairs of opposite faces. It has then been cut into one inch cubes. Following questions relate to the smaller one inch cubes. 1.How many cubes have only one face painted? (1) 8 (2) 16 (3) 24 (4) 32 2. How many cubes have only two faces painted? (1) 0 (2) 16 (3) 24 (4) 32 3. How many cubes have only four faces painted? (1) 0 (2) 8 (3) 12 (4) 16 4. How many cubes have no faces painted? (1) 0 (2) 8 (3) 16 (4) 24 How to solve this
